Conformable apparatus, systems and methods for treating a composite material
A conformable apparatus for treating a composite material. The conformable apparatus includes a contact layer that is conformable and includes a plurality of contact elements. Each contact element of the plurality of contact elements includes a first major side, a second major side opposed from said first major side, and at least one side surface extending between said first major side and said second major side. The contact layer further includes a contact surface at least partially defined by the first major sides of the plurality of contact elements and a backing surface at least partially defined by the second major sides of said plurality of contact elements. The conformable apparatus also includes a backing layer positioned against said backing surface of said contact layer.

VOLUMETRIC BUILDER SYSTEMS AND METHODS FOR BUILDING SAND CASTING MOLDS, CORES, AND TEMPORARY TOOLS
A volumetric builder machine for enhanced fabrication of sand-casting molds, cores and/or 3-dimensional shapes in printed layers within a build box. A bi-directional layer builder assembly passes back-and-forth over the build box, and with each pass deposits an even layer of loose sand while printing a water-based binder agent according to a pattern representing the mold and/or core to be formed. Heater banks carried on the traveling layer builder assembly accelerate the binder drying module process. The build box has a build plate that is incrementally lowered by a lift unit to accommodate each new sand layer. A strategic heating system preheats the sand, heats the build plate, and directs heat to the sand layer after it has been printed with binder. A ventilation system removes vapors driven from the binder. A sand filling station periodically refills the layer builder assembly. A cleaning station removes binder residue from the printheads.

Reusable mold for injection molding and molding method
A reusable mold for injection molding and molding method includes a reusable mold member, a mold cavity defined in the mold member, and at least one heat sink recess defined in the mold member for accommodating a heat sink material therein for rapidly removing heat from the mold cavity when the mold member is used to injection mold a molded part. The reusable mold injection molds a molded part and rapidly removes heat from the mold cavity via a heat sink material accommodated in the at least one heat sink recess.
